What is Gross Margin?
Gross Margin shows how much money a company keeps from each dollar of sales after paying for the products it sells. It tells how profitable the company`s core business is before other expenses.
How is Gross Margin calculated?

Gross Margin is calculated by dividing the Gross Profit by the Revenue.

What is S1 Corp's current Gross Margin?

The current Gross Margin for S1 Corp is 23.2%, which is in line with its 3-year median of 23.2%.

How has Gross Margin changed over time?

Over the last 3 years, S1 Corp’s Gross Margin has decreased from 23.4% to 23.2%. During this period, it reached a low of 22.7% on Jun 30, 2024 and a high of 23.9% on Dec 31, 2022.
